Output d8922a0a3bb6b1c05b4a761f6cfa0db2d02c971e20dba073f3806da6ee568935:17

value
2591902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23766f45a2c2e4a21534175c9e599a934a1d4b74 OP_EQUAL
address
34vXTEzMFvFHtzsVfJUD2SymzbD84CpXA7
transaction
d8922a0a3bb6b1c05b4a761f6cfa0db2d02c971e20dba073f3806da6ee568935
spent
true